Eligible Dollars
Eligible DollarsEligible Dollars, as stipulated in the Small Business Act, are the total value of all prime contract awards made in a fiscal year minus any awards that are covered under exclusions (see exclusions details). Both the numerator and denominator in calculating any category of small business achievement adhere to this rule.
